KFBSlide

A pure-Python KFB (KFBio) whole-slide image reader with an OpenSlide-compatible API

✨ Features

  • 🐍 Pure Python — Zero native dependencies, works out of the box on Windows / macOS / Linux
  • 🔄 OpenSlide-Compatible API — Drop-in replacement for openslide-python, no code changes needed
  • 🔺 Multi-Level Pyramids — Automatically parses 40× / 20× / 10× / 5× / 2.5× / 1.25× levels inside KFB
  • 🖼️ Associated Images — Supports macro, label, and thumbnail
  • Tile LRU Cache — 10~20× speedup for repeated reads of the same region
  • 📊 Full Metadata — MPP, objective power, tile size, and more

📦 Installation

Using uv (recommended)

uv pip install kfbslide

Using pip

pip install kfbslide

Only depends on Pillow — installs directly on any platform.


🚀 Quick Start

Drop-in replacement for OpenSlide

import kfbslide as openslide

slide = openslide.OpenSlide("path/to/sample.kfb")

print(f"Levels: {slide.level_count}")
print(f"Level 0 dimensions: {slide.dimensions}")
for i in range(slide.level_count):
    print(f"  Level {i}: {slide.level_dimensions[i]} "
          f"downsample={slide.level_downsamples[i]}")

# Read a region (location in level-0 coordinates, returns RGBA)
img = slide.read_region((1000, 2000), 0, (256, 256))
img.save("region.png")

# Thumbnail
thumb = slide.get_thumbnail((512, 512))
thumb.save("thumbnail.png")

# Associated images
macro = slide.associated_images["macro"]
macro.save("macro.png")

# Property access
vendor = slide.properties[openslide.PROPERTY_NAME_VENDOR]
mpp_x = slide.properties[openslide.PROPERTY_NAME_MPP_X]

slide.close()

Context manager

with openslide.OpenSlide("sample.kfb") as slide:
    img = slide.read_region((0, 0), 0, (256, 256))
# Automatically closed

📖 API Reference

OpenSlide(filename)

Open a KFB file.

Class methods

Method Description
OpenSlide.detect_format(filename) Detect file format, returns "kfbio" or None

Properties

Property Type Description
level_count int Number of pyramid levels
dimensions (int, int) Level 0 dimensions (highest resolution)
level_dimensions Tuple[(w, h), ...] Dimensions of each level
level_downsamples Tuple[float, ...] Downsample factor for each level
properties Mapping[str, str] Metadata properties (read-only mapping)
associated_images Mapping[str, PIL.Image] Associated images: macro, label, thumbnail
color_profile object | None ICC color profile (currently returns None)

Methods

Method Description
read_region(location, level, size) Read a region, returns RGBA image
get_best_level_for_downsample(downsample) Pick the best pyramid level for a given downsample factor
get_thumbnail(size) Generate a thumbnail
set_cache(cache) API-compatible no-op
close() Close and release resources

Property constants

from kfbslide import (
    PROPERTY_NAME_VENDOR,           # "openslide.vendor"
    PROPERTY_NAME_MPP_X,            # "openslide.mpp-x"
    PROPERTY_NAME_MPP_Y,            # "openslide.mpp-y"
    PROPERTY_NAME_OBJECTIVE_POWER,  # "openslide.objective-power"
)

⚡ Performance

Benchmarked on sample.kfb (71,748 × 56,282, 82,595 tiles):

Operation Time Note
First read of 256×256 region ~2.1 ms Pillow backend
Cache-hit read ~0.10 ms 22× faster
Scan 20 adjacent regions (first time) ~33 ms 1.6 ms/region
Scan 20 adjacent regions (cached) ~2.2 ms 0.11 ms/region, 15× faster

Test environment: Python 3.12, Pillow, SSD.


🏗️ Architecture

KFBSlide Architecture

KFBSlide is implemented entirely in pure Python, reading images by directly parsing the KFB binary format:

  • No C/C++ extensions or system dynamic libraries required
  • No dependency on OpenSlide, libtiff, libjpeg, or other external libraries
  • Single-file deployable, suitable for servers, containers, and embedded environments

⚠️ Known Limitations

  1. Read-only: Writing to KFB files is not currently supported.
  2. KFB v1.6: Verified on version 1.6 files. Other versions may require adaptation.
  3. JPEG decoding: Uses Pillow for JPEG decoding, consistent across all platforms.
